    • Does it support image attachments sent via Messenger?

      • Yes, all file attachmemts. See chart here.

        Some quirks that I think are notable:

        • you can't create new FB chats. To message someone, you must have already messaged them in the past. You can't make group chats, but can reply to existing ones.
        • There isn't a thumbs up button like on facebook. I just add a thumbs up emoji reaction to the comment as a replacement. If the other person thumbs up's, it comes through as an image.
        • the above linked table mentions no support for "captioned media messages". I'm not sure what that means (is it snapchat style image with text over it?) or how to do it but maybe this matters for you

        Otherwise FB messenger is one of the better supported platforms on beeper in terms of feature support.
